The nightly search reindex for Pellworth runs at 02:00 and typically finishes within 90 minutes. If it fails, stalls, or results look stale the next morning, the Indexing Guild on the Marrow platform team owns it. Do not restart the job manually. For reindex issues, schedule questions, or access to the run logs, contact the team here.

billing contact of fajog-fafop = fraox.istdor@nelvrosys.corp

## Runbook: ParityScope restarts

Welcome aboard! ParityScope is our hotel rate-parity checker — it scrapes partner rates nightly and flags mismatches for the Duskmere team. If it wedges, just restart the worker pool; state lives in the queue, so nothing is lost. Before restarting, double-check the config on disk matches what we expect. For reference, the standard settings are these.

config for bahop-baduf:
[kasion]
team = lamath
access_code = ac_d807e5
host = kasion.paliqcloud.corp
port = 4000
owner = julix.tamvan
peer = frair.qorvelsoft.local

Subject: Hiring freeze — Northgate division

Sales leads: effective immediately, all hiring in the Northgate division is frozen. No exceptions without my sign-off. Open reqs are pulled; signed offers stand. Do not promise headcount to prospects or partners. Territory coverage stays as-is through quarter-end — redistribute accounts from the two vacant patches to Renner and Voss. Comp plans are unaffected this cycle. Questions go to me directly, not HR. Keep this off customer calls. Context on why we're doing this is below.

management briefing: The renewal with Ulaathix Group closes at $2 million a year, 15 percent below the last contract. Project Oliwyn slips by two quarters because of the audit delay.